^ That's Mr May's own buggy. Here's my post from 2021 about it:
| Rome wrote: |
"Top Gear" British presenter James May's own buggy. Mr. May was one of the 3 presenters/hosts in the TV show "Top Gear", from 2003 thru 2015. On one of the related shows from 2016, the team traveled to Africa for "The Grand Tour of Namibia" where he acquired the buggy which he brought back to England and had restored/rebuilt by the VW shop Kingfisher Kustoms. This video from August 2021 has excellent, clear footage of him driving it.
Episode- https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=nFoY3wfRUj8 |
The T-shirt has the rear diagonal supports on the roll bar which the car did not have in the photos above. |

Red with white roof ~'66 Ghia Coupe at the Wolfsburg, Germany VW factory banked turn test track, YT video "The carmakers: Volkswagen" (1968). Filmed out of a Type 3.
Orange Ghia Coupe parked in background, TV show "The streets of San Francisco" ep. "Police buff" (1976). Main character police detective Lt. Mike Stone (Karl Malden) in foreground, with guest star Bill Bixby as the helmeted police officer.
White Ghia Coupe in background, TV show "CHiPs" S6E1 "Meet the new guy" (1982). Southern California beach parking lot.

Green 411 parked at far left, TV show "CHiPs" S4E9 "Crash course" (1981). The motorcycle police officers Ponch and Baker are heading towards the camera.
411 Wagon parked at left, TV show "Police story" episode "A test of brotherhood" S3E7 (1975).
Turquoise Type 4 Wagon in background, TV show "Police story" S1E5 "Deadly showdown".

Red early 1960's Ghia Cabrio, YouTube pop-up commercial "American Classic Insurance" (2025). My guess is a '64, due to the blinker and sun visor styles.
Dark green late Ghia Coupe, music video Pat Benatar "I'm gonna follow you" (1980).
Composite shot of white early '60's (white steering wheel) Ghia Coupe in a junkyard in central California, David Freiburger YouTube video "1600 mile parts run" mid-Oct. 2025.
